#ifndef THIRD_PARTY_BLINK_RENDERER_MODULES_WEBAUDIO_BIQUAD_FILTER_NODE_H_
#define THIRD_PARTY_BLINK_RENDERER_MODULES_WEBAUDIO_BIQUAD_FILTER_NODE_H_
#include "third_party/blink/renderer/core/typed_arrays/array_buffer_view_helpers.h"
#include "third_party/blink/renderer/core/typed_arrays/dom_typed_array.h"
#include "third_party/blink/renderer/modules/webaudio/audio_basic_processor_handler.h"
#include "third_party/blink/renderer/modules/webaudio/audio_node.h"
#include "third_party/blink/renderer/modules/webaudio/biquad_processor.h"
namespace blink {
class BaseAudioContext;
class AudioParam;
class BiquadFilterOptions;
class BiquadFilterHandler : public AudioBasicProcessorHandler {
public:
static scoped_refptr<BiquadFilterHandler> Create(AudioNode&,
float sample_rate,
AudioParamHandler& frequency,
AudioParamHandler& q,
AudioParamHandler& gain,
AudioParamHandler& detune);
private:
BiquadFilterHandler(AudioNode&,
float sample_rate,
AudioParamHandler& frequency,
AudioParamHandler& q,
AudioParamHandler& gain,
AudioParamHandler& detune);
};
class BiquadFilterNode final : public AudioNode {
DEFINE_WRAPPERTYPEINFO();
public:
// These must be defined as in the .idl file and must match those in the
// BiquadProcessor class.
enum {
LOWPASS = 0,
HIGHPASS = 1,
BANDPASS = 2,
LOWSHELF = 3,
HIGHSHELF = 4,
PEAKING = 5,
NOTCH = 6,
ALLPASS = 7
};
static BiquadFilterNode* Create(BaseAudioContext&, ExceptionState&);
static BiquadFilterNode* Create(BaseAudioContext*,
const BiquadFilterOptions*,
ExceptionState&);
BiquadFilterNode(BaseAudioContext&);
void Trace(blink::Visitor*) override;
String type() const;
void setType(const String&);
AudioParam* frequency() { return frequency_; }
AudioParam* q() { return q_; }
AudioParam* gain() { return gain_; }
AudioParam* detune() { return detune_; }
// Get the magnitude and phase response of the filter at the given
// set of frequencies (in Hz). The phase response is in radians.
void getFrequencyResponse(NotShared<const DOMFloat32Array> frequency_hz,
NotShared<DOMFloat32Array> mag_response,
NotShared<DOMFloat32Array> phase_response,
ExceptionState&);
private:
BiquadProcessor* GetBiquadProcessor() const;
bool setType(unsigned); // Returns true on success.
Member<AudioParam> frequency_;
Member<AudioParam> q_;
Member<AudioParam> gain_;
Member<AudioParam> detune_;
};
} // namespace blink
#endif // THIRD_PARTY_BLINK_RENDERER_MODULES_WEBAUDIO_BIQUAD_FILTER_NODE_H_
